Expert Witnesses

Expert witnesses are a crucial element of any litigation and asbestos cases are not an exception. Lawyers representing people who have been diagnosed with mesothelioma or other diseases caused by exposure to asbestos, have to call on a range of experts to support their case. This could include industrial hygiene specialists medical doctors, asbestos specialists.

A lawyer who is experienced in asbestos has professional relationships with numerous expert witnesses who can provide crucial evidence. They are familiar with questions experts might be asked during depositions and will prepare these experts to respond to those questions in a way that makes them appear more credible to jurors.

Many of the experts who testify in asbestos cases have been called to testify in dozens or even hundreds of cases. They are more efficient and effective as they know how to present their knowledge in a jury.

An asbestos lawyer's role is to ensure that their clients get the amount they deserve. This requires a variety of expert witnesses. They must establish the nature and severity of the clients' health problems, as well as how these problems have affected their lives. Experts in the field can aid with these tasks by reviewing the victim's medical files as well as conducting tests, or analyzing their work record.

The asbestos attorneys may also consult with other experts in areas like environmental, engineering failure analysis indoor air quality and insurance. These experts can provide reports regarding asbestos-related dangers, asbestos analysis and asbestos elimination. They may also testify at trial or serve as consultative (non-testifying) experts in asbestos cases.

Expert witnesses play a vital role in all litigation, but they are especially important in cases where medical and legal issues are complex. Attorneys for plaintiffs depend on them to support their arguments and convince jurors to go with them. This is why it's vital for defense counsel to identify and verify the experts prior to the litigation process. This can help prevent the possibility of a Daubert challenge, which can be successful and undermine the case of a defendant in court.

Documentation

A mesothelioma lawyer will gather medical records, work history and other pertinent information to establish a successful case. They will also determine when you first came into contact with asbestos and determine if your exposure could have caused mesothelioma or asbestosis. They will assist you obtain the evidence necessary to submit an asbestos law lawsuit or trust fund claim.

A skilled mesothelioma attorney will ensure that you receive all the compensation you are entitled to. They will ensure that any money awarded will be used to pay your funeral expenses, medical bills loss of income, and other losses related to your asbestos-related illness. They will fight for any additional compensation you may be entitled to.

They will investigate to identify all those responsible. This could include asbestos-related companies responsible for the exposure you suffered, and may include other companies involved in the manufacturing of dangerous asbestos-containing products. This step is critical since mesothelioma is known to have an extended time of latency and it is often difficult to determine the exact cause of your exposure.

During the discovery process during the discovery process, your lawyer will seek important documents from the defendants to use to prove that their actions caused your injury. This is an essential element of any successful legal proceeding and could be a crucial aspect in settlement negotiations. If a defendant can be shown to have known about the dangers of asbestos and did not take action in the past, they're likely to be more inclined to settle your case than take your case to trial.

Negotiation

Asbestos lawyers can help in determining the appropriate compensation for medical costs, funeral expenses, lost wages, and many more. Mesothelioma lawyers can also help in submitting claims and pursuing a lawsuit against asbestos companies that have been negligent.

Many asbestos lawyers have databases that they can utilize to study the specific exposure of a person to this harmful substance. They also know the differences between a compensation claim and lawsuit.

A qualified lawyer can help a person file an asbestos lawsuit or compensation claim in the right state and on time. They can help victims and their families to understand the laws that govern these kinds of cases.

A seasoned New York mesothelioma attorney can help victims get the compensation they deserve for their illness and loss. Mesothelioma victims have a limited time to file a claim, typically three years from the date of diagnosis or two years following the death of loved ones due to asbestos-related complications.
